2014-09-13 41 views
0

我在iOS 8 GM(真正5s)和iOS 8模拟器(iPhone 5,5s,6和6+ )。模拟器和iOS 8的负载界面切换跳跃,但不是在iOS 7真实设备上

当我测试应用程序并加载自定义播放器视图控制器时,界面在显示界面时跳转。而当在真实应用上测试时,而不是跳转MPVolumeView出现在某种扩展动画中。

但是,当我在iOS 7 iPhone(真正的)上测试它时,问题并不存在。

另外我发现,如果我从加载的视图中删除所有约束,跳转问题就会消失。

可能是iOS 8行为中的一个错误吗?或者是我出错了一些新的行为?

编辑:在iOS 7模拟器上测试绝对会让它看起来像是iOS 8的一些新行为(在iOS 7上它工作正常)。

这里是为了更好地理解问题的视频: (黑酒吧是MPVolumeView) http://www.youtube.com/watch?v=gfc3n2syqo4

回答

0

好啦,我已经想通了。

由于某些原因,如果您将视图中的约束设置为底部布局指南,视图将会跳转加载。不知道这是否是预期的行为,我想我会为此发布bug报告。

TL; DR删除底部布局指南约束并使用其他约束。

相关问题